Surgeon quickens recovery time for breast aug

With the most recent statistics from the American Society of Plastic Surgeons (ASPS) reporting that breast augmentation is the most popular cosmetic surgical procedure performed over the past
two years, demand for the safest, most effective techniques with the
best results has become an increasingly important emphasis from
patients. Dr. Richard Cummings, a plastic surgeon in North Carolina,
says an innovative technique he has employed at his practice is helping
patients achieve a quicker recovery time as well. Dr. Cummings says
many of his patients request this approach because it allows them to get
back to their daily routines such as shopping, school, or work within a day or two.
At his North Carolina plastic surgery practice, Dr. Cummings has performed close to 7,000 breast augmentation
procedures using the technique he calls the "Rapid Recovery" approach.
Developed by a plastic surgeon in Dallas, the approach utilizes minimal
incisions and early post-op motion to reduce the amount of recovery time
required for patients to return to normal activities. He says his
patients are driving their cars on the day after their surgery. Additionally, Dr. Cummings says taking a
customized approach to each patient's particular needs helps him work
with their body to find the right treatment plan that will adapt best to
their situation and promote a quicker, safer, and more efficient
recovery.

Over the past ten years, Dr. Cummings says his unique approach to breast augmentation to North Carolina has allowed patients to get back to their daily lives in a matter of
days. He says he tells patients they should experience some soreness
following the procedure, but this usually dissipates a few days
following the procedure. He says his patients can go out to dinner with
their families the night of the procedure, can often go shopping the
next day, and are back to work or school two days later: "Time is money for everyone nowadays. No one has time to lie around at home anymore."

Dr. Cummings says he is excited about the latest developments in plastic
surgery procedures like the Rapid Recovery approach to breast
augmentation and looks forward to the future of aesthetic enhancements
as researchers and medical
professionals continue to pursue perfection in techniques and results.
With the increase in popularity and approval of cosmetic surgery, he
says patients now have a host of innovative technology at their
fingertips for enhancing their appearance and improving confidence.
However, Dr. Cummings does stress the importance of making sure one's
surgeon has extensive experience in performing breast augmentation
procedures before choosing a breast augmentation surgeon.





About Richard E. Cummings, MD

A graduate of the University of Miami School of Medicine, Dr. Richard Cummings completed his internship and general surgery residency at Jackson Memorial
Hospital, Mount Sinai Medical Center, and the Miami V.A. Hospital. He
completed his plastic surgery residency at Cook County Hospital,
Children's Memorial Hospital, the Hines V.A. Hospital, and at Loyola
University Medical Center in Chicago. Dr. Cummings has been certified by
the American Board of Plastic Surgery and serves as the Chief of the
Division of Plastic and Reconstructive Surgery at Lenoir Memorial
Hospital. He has performed over 7,000 breast augmentation procedures in
his more than 30 years of experience as a plastic surgeon.
